I don't know what kind of setup HP has with the JetDirect, but the Lexmark
uses proprietary software to connect to the print server via tcp/ip.  I'm
sure you can also connect by creating a tcp/ip printer port on the PC, but I
didn't have much luck with that option.  I hate having to install 3rd party
software to do something that should be native to the OS, but like you, I
was tired of messing around with it.
